## Night-Shift Access — Support Team (Brindlewood Site)

If you're a contractor working alongside our support crew after 22:00, the main doors at Brindlewood are locked and the day badges won't work. Come round to the east entrance by the bike shed — that's the only door live overnight. Ring the buzzer once so the duty tech knows you're there, then let yourself in. The keypad next to the door takes the standard night code, which is this one.

staff pass of yahag-tawep = bdg-MQQCS-7

Finance Review Summary — Insurance Renewal, Ashdown Fabrication

The annual renewal with Kestrel Assurance was completed within budget. Premium rose 5%, below the 9% initially quoted, after we consolidated the Northgate and Ferris Mill sites under one schedule. Coverage limits are unchanged; the equipment rider now includes the new press line. Cash impact is spread over quarterly instalments starting next period. Context for the coverage decisions appears in the note below.

internal memo for hahip-tawip: Wenmirox Freight is in early talks to buy Zorixek Partners for about $366.8 million. The Istir launch date is October 9, and nothing goes to the press before then. Legal wants the Juloxix Partners term sheet countersigned before January 11.

Context: Ardenfell line margins slipped three points over two quarters. Drivers: input steel costs, aggressive discounting at the Westmoor branch, and a stale price book. Proposal: uplift list prices four percent, tighten discount authority to regional level, sunset the two lowest-margin SKUs. Risk: volume loss at Halverton accounts, estimated under two percent. Decision requested at Thursday's review. Modelling assumptions are in the appendix pack. The commercial reasoning leadership wants kept close is noted directly below.

board note of tajop-yajof: The finance team signed off on a budget of $77.6 million for Project Pramir.

Handover: Dark Mode on Veldora Admin

Hi Priya — the theme toggle now persists via the user-prefs service, but chart legends in the Billing view still ignore the dark palette. Check tokens.css before touching component styles; overrides cascade badly. Staging mirrors prod config exactly. To unlock the theming vault in staging, you'll need the recovery passphrase below.

vault phrase of kaduf-baweg = norael-julox-raleth-wenok-eliir-ulamir-ulair-norwyn-rusion